Comparison of survival distributions in clinical trials: A practical guidance.

Xiaotian ChenXin WangKun ChenYeya ZhengRichard J ChappellJyotirmoy Dey
Published in: Clinical trials (London, England) (2020)
We validate some of the claimed properties of the proposed extensions and identify tests that may be more preferable under specific expected pattern of nonproportional hazards when such knowledge is available. We show that versatile tests, while achieving robustness to departures from proportional hazards, may lose interpretation of directionality (superiority or inferiority) and can only be seen to test departures from equality. Detailed summary and discussion of the performance of each test in terms of type I error rate and power are provided to formulate specific guidance about their applicability and use.
